MS Acc12.124 comprises correspondence between Russell R. Braddon and Robert Blomfield from 1948 to 1952. Includes newspaper clippings (1 folder).

Engineer and teacher. Robert Blomfield was born in Bendick Murrell, New South Wales in 1923. He enlisted in the Royal Australian Air Force in 1942, attained the rank of sergeant and served with 354 Radar Station on Tarakan Island, Borneo from 2 May 1945 until the end of the war. In 1950 he started work as an engineer in Civil Planning with the Tasmanian Hydro-Electric Commission. After completing a Diploma of Education from Melbourne University in 1953, Blomfield became a teacher of physics and mathematics in New South Wales high schools.
Author. Russell Reading Braddon was born in Sydney in 1921 and educated at the University of Sydney. He was imprisoned in Changi for four years during the Second World War, and his controversial book, The naked island, describing his experiences as a prisoner, sold more than a million copies. He wrote biographies, novels, histories and television scripts. He lived in Britain from 1949 until 1993, and died in New South Wales in 1995.
